Efficient service for passengers, Iran Air top priority: Official

IRNA The CEO of the Airline of the Islamic Republic of Iran (IranAir) Farhad Parvaresh says that providing and expanding good service for the passengers is the company's top priority.

Addressing a ceremony to deliver the second Airbus A330 at the Mehrabad International Airport on Saturday, Parvaresh announced that another (the third) Airbus passenger plane will be soon delivered to the country.

Buying a plane is a complicated process, the chief executive officer said, adding the Western countries are after their interests, and so should be Iran.

The preliminary contract between Iran and France's Airbus for purchase of 100 passenger planes was signed during the historic visit of the Iranian President Hassan Rouhani to Paris in January.

The first Airbus model A321 was delivered to Iran in Toulouse, France, on Jan 11, 2017.
